» Go to news mainScribbleLive talk: Towards Prevention: Ending the Use of Child Soldiers Through a Security Sector Approach
As a part of the 16 days of activism against gender-based violence, LGen Roméo Dallaire (Ret'd) will be hosting a ScribbleLive conversation. The event will discuss ending the use and recruitment of child soldiers through a security sector approach.
The Roméo Dallaire Child Soldiers Initiative team recently returned from South Sudan, where about 16,000 child soldiers are currently used and more are being recruited.
You will get the chance to ask your questions to LGen Dallaire about the work of the Dallaire Initiative and their unique security sector approach that focuses on preventing the use and recruitment of child soldiers and how this can apply to contexts such as South Sudan.
